Audit fixes: data-loss, security, performance, UX + new features
Comprehensive audit pass across the JS frontend and Python backend.
Bugs / correctness:
- Swap & restore now pre-save current state (hash-deduped) so unsaved
edits aren't lost when swapping/restoring, incl. rapid double-swap
- Unify captureSnapshot/captureNodeSnapshot into _captureCore; node
captures now update the dedup hash (no duplicate auto-snapshot after)
- Cycle guard in getDisplayPath; Ctrl+S ignores text fields and the
other-workflow view; tolerant API error parsing; prompt default pre-fill
Security / robustness (backend):
- Validate workflowKey against path traversal (reject ./.. + containment)
- Generic 500 messages (no exception-string leak), logged server-side
- Request body-size cap + migrate record cap
- Atomic writes (temp file + os.replace) on all write paths
Performance / memory:
- /list omits base64 thumbnails (hasThumbnail flag, lazy-loaded client-side)
- LRU-bounded previous-graph cache; persistent (prune+LRU) SVG cache
- Incremental in-place updates for lock/note instead of full list rebuild
UX / docs:
- Busy-op feedback, named-delete confirm, relative timestamps
- README: remove disabled branching feature, fix version badge & storage paths
Features:
- Export / Import snapshots (export route + reuse migrate)
- Storage-usage display (usage route + footer label)
- Pause auto-capture toggle
- Age-based retention (maxAgeDays setting + prune param)
